Brentwood Auto Insurance Requirements
All cars and other vehicles driven or parked on the roads of Brentwood, TN, are legally needed to be under a policy. The lowest liability car insurance necessities for private passenger cars in Brentwood, TN are given as below:
- $30,000 for a single person/$60,000 for an accident that caused Bodily Injury (BI)
Bodily injury liability coverage defends motorists if their vehicle gets in an accident that causes injury to another individual. The least limits necessitated by Tennessee state law are $30,000 for the demise or injury to a single person in an accident from a vehicle and $60,000 if more than one person is dead or injured in an accident on the road. Insurance providers consider this as a 30/60 insurance coverage, mentioning the pricing limitations of each one. If you get in a car collision, the cost of a legal proceeding that resulted from the accident will be covered by the liability coverage. Bodily injury coverage is a segment of the lowest coverage essential by the state law of Tennessee.
- $15,000 for an accident for damage done to a Property (PD)
The least amount of property damage liability coverage as necessitated by the state of Tennessee is $15,000. If a driver that has insurance cover of his own is known to be at fault and considered accountable in a car accident, this insurance will pay for harm repair to the property of another individual. The Property damage coverage will also cover the liable person for any legal costs incurred if an insured motorist is caught in a charge preceding an on-road accident.

Is Brentwood TN Auto Insurance A No-Fault?
When it talks about financial responsibility for losses resulting from car accident injuries, lost income, vehicle damage, and so on, Brentwood TN adheres to a traditional “fault” based system. It means that the person responsible for causing the car accident is also liable for any resulting harm (in practice, the at-fault driver’s insurance carrier will absorb these losses, up to policy limits).
In Brentwood, TN, a person who suffers any injury or damage resulting from an automobile accident can usually proceed in one of these ways.
- Filing a claim with his/her own auto insurance company, assuming that the loss is covered under the policy (in this case, the injured person’s insurance company will almost certainly turn around and pursue a subrogation claim against the at-fault driver’s carrier).
- By submitting a third-party claim to the at-fault driver’s insurance company.
- Filing a personal injury lawsuit in the civil court against the at-fault driver.
A claimant in a no-fault insurance state does not always have the same options. In a no-fault state, regardless of who caused the crash, you must rely on the personal injury protection coverage of your car insurance policy to cover medical bills and other out-of-pocket expenses. Only if your injuries exceed a certain threshold can you move beyond no-fault and file a direct claim against the at-fault driver. However, after an in-state accident, Brentwood, TN drivers are not subject to no-fault insurance.

1) Increase Your Deductibles
When purchasing car insurance, you typically have the option of selecting a deductible, which is the money you must pay before insurance covers the cost in the event of an accident, theft, or other types of vehicle damage. Deductibles range from $250 to $1,000, depending on the policy. The twist is that the lower the deductible, usually speaking, the higher the annual premium.
The lower the premium, on the other hand, the higher the deductible. Enquire with your insurance agent about how raising your deductible might affect your premium. It may lower your annual premium by several percentage points, putting money back in your pocket, or it may not affect you at all. Raising the deductible may be a wise move if you are hesitant to file smaller claims to avoid the risk of increasing your premium.
2) Opt For Less Car Insurance Coverage
Although reducing your insurance coverage will undoubtedly lower your premiums, you must proceed with caution. It takes a split second of distraction or a single hazard to cause an accident. If you are at fault (or if the at-fault driver is uninsured), you could find yourself in massive debt if your insurance coverage is insufficient. It’s usually a good idea to get liability coverage that exceeds your state’s minimum limits, as well as uninsured motorist coverage that matches the limits of your liability coverage.
3) Reduce Your Annual Mileage
If you’re shopping for car insurance, you’ve probably been asked about your annual mileage. Spending more time on driving increases your chances of crashing, so high-mileage drivers are more liable to auto insurance companies than low-mileage drivers. As a result, limiting your annual mileage may allow you to reduce your premiums.

What Is Deductible In Car insurance?
The deductible is the number of money you pay toward an accident or claim. When you lodge a claim under certain coverages, you will pay the deductible out of pocket. For example, if you have a $500 deductible and $3,500 in damage from a covered accident, your insurance company will pay $3,000 to repair your car. The remaining $500 is entirely your responsibility.
